Product Manager, Partner Integrations - Resy

American Express is a global financial services company known for its commitment to innovation and customer service. They are seeking a Product Manager, Partner Integrations to drive the roadmap for partner integrations, ensuring high-quality delivery and alignment with broader product strategy while collaborating with various teams to enhance consumer experiences.

Responsibilities

Own Integrations Product Areas: Drive the roadmap and execution for a set of partner integrations, from discovery through launch and iteration, ensuring high-quality delivery and measurable impact
Translate Strategy into Execution: Partner with Product leadership to turn integrations strategy into clear product requirements, technical specifications, and prioritized backlogs
Collaborate Cross-Functionally: Work closely with Engineering, Design, Consumer and Restaurant Product, Research, Data, and BD teams to perform research, define integration requirements, manage dependencies, and deliver cohesive solutions
Apply System-Level Thinking: Develop a strong understanding of system architecture, data flows, and REST API design to make informed product decisions and trade-offs
Evaluate Integration Opportunities: Support the assessment of new partner integration opportunities based on user needs, business impact, and technical feasibility
Ensure Operational Excellence: Support smooth launches and ongoing operations of integrations by defining success metrics, monitoring performance, and improving reliability and consistency of partner experiences

Required

2-3 years of experience in a Product Management role, with demonstrated success in API or system integrations
Technically fluent, with a solid understanding of REST APIs, system design concepts, and data exchange patterns
Ability to think strategically about data exposure, forming a clear point of view on what data to share, with whom, and under what constraints to balance user value, partner needs, and platform integrity
Comfortable representing the product with external partners, navigating challenging conversations while maintaining trust and alignment
Exceptional collaboration and communication skills; comfort navigating between technical, design, and business partners
Adept at managing large, multi-team initiatives from discovery through launch
Experience operating in a regulated and compliance-driven environment, with the ability to balance innovation, risk, and governance requirements
Passionate about restaurants, dining, and hospitality, and eager to help the industry continue to thrive

Preferred

Experience with consumer discovery, hospitality, dining, travel, or marketplace products
Familiarity with SRE principles and a strong focus on scalability and reliability
Exposure to authentication and authorization patterns (e.g., OAuth, API keys) and related security considerations
Background building or managing partner ecosystems or developer platforms
